24.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

FAQ 1: How long does it take to become a certified teacher in Indiana?

Answer: The time to become a certified teacher in Indiana varies depending on your educational background and the specific certification you pursue. On average, it may take around four to five years to complete the necessary education and licensing requirements.

FAQ 2: Can I become a teacher without a degree in education?

Answer: Yes, in some cases, you can become a teacher without a degree in education. Indiana offers alternative pathways to certification for candidates with degrees in other fields. However, you may need to complete additional coursework or training.

FAQ 3: Is there a high demand for teachers in Indiana?

Answer: Yes, Indiana has a demand for skilled and qualified teachers, especially in certain subjects and geographical areas. As the student population continues to grow, the need for teachers is expected to rise.

FAQ 4: How can I finance my education to become a teacher?

Answer: There are various financial aid options available for aspiring teachers, including scholarships, grants, and student loans. Additionally, some programs offer tuition reimbursement or assistance for those who commit to teaching in high-need areas.

FAQ 5: What tests are required for teacher certification in Indiana?

Answer: Indiana requires aspiring teachers to take the Core Academic Skills Assessment (CASA) or an alternative exam for basic skills. Additionally, subject-specific exams may be necessary for certain certifications.

FAQ 6: Can I teach in Indiana if I am certified in another state?

Answer: Yes, Indiana offers reciprocity for out-of-state teachers with valid teaching licenses. However, you may need to meet certain requirements, such as completing specific exams or coursework.
